Innovative methods of extracting the loose gold from technogenic deposits in the Irkutsk region

In Russia and abroad, the scope of the use of gold has significantly expanded, which undoubtedly affected the level of production. However, despite the fairly high rates of gold mining, the economic situation that has developed in recent years makes the companies look for new innovative placer processing technologies that will allow preserving and increasing the extraction of the precious metals. The search for and exploration of new placer gold deposits requires very considerable financial resources and time, and therefore the proposed project for the extraction of alluvial gold from technogenic deposits is of great importance for the functioning of the mining industry of the Irkutsk region, since it helps to overcome at least two negative trends: firstly, the deterioration of the mineral resource base, and secondly, large losses of gold with dump products (up to 50%) associated with the use of obsolete washing equipment. Modernization of production capacities and processing technologies is not only one of the main factors for increasing competitiveness in the gold mining industry and attracting investors, but will also help increasing the mineral resource base of the Irkutsk region by reassessing technogenic deposits, setting gold technogenic deposits on the balance, development of technologies for technogenic deposits and processing, and involvement of technogenic deposits in the mass processing.
